Insulated Glass Options for Santa Monica Homes

The standard OpenUp® option uses 1-inch insulated glass made with two 3/16-inch tempered glass panes separated by a black spacer.

This creates a 5/8-inch air pocket between the glass layers, providing twice the insulation of a single pane. Argon gas can replace the air between the panes to add more insulating value.

Available customized glass options include Low-E coatings, argon gas fills, laminated glass, and double- or triple-silver soft coatings. OpenUp® recommends triple-silver coatings for sunny climates for maximum solar protection and efficiency.

Custom Sizes for Your Window Opening

OpenUp® offers custom pass-through windows for different opening sizes.

Measurements should be taken from both the interior and exterior. Differences between the indoor floor, countertop, and outdoor patio should be checked before the order is placed.

For gas-strut or motorized windows, the Customer Service page provides specific rough-opening allowances for the sides and the area above the countertop.

Accoya® Wood on the Interior

OpenUp® combines the exterior aluminum structure with Accoya® wood on the inside.

Accoya® is PEFC and FSC certified and described as 100% non-toxic. It has been tested for dimensional stability, durability, and paint retention. The wood grows in responsibly managed forests and can replace scarce tropical hardwoods, treated woods, and other less sustainable materials.

Structural Extruded Aluminum

The outside of the OpenUp® frame uses structural extruded aluminum rather than a thin aluminum layer wrapped around a wood window.

In a comparison with an aluminum-clad wood window, OpenUp® found its aluminum material more than 30 times stronger in horizontal wind-load resistance. The strength of the aluminum also supports narrow frame profiles and larger window sizes.

Add an Optional OpenUp® Pleated Screen

A fixed insect screen would block a pass-through opening. OpenUp® offers a retractable Pleated Screen that can remain out of the way until insect protection is needed.

The screen can be lowered while the window is open and moved when the full serving opening is required.

When ordered with the window, the screen comes factory-mounted before shipping. The frame is available painted white or black.

What Happens if the Measurements Are Wrong?

If a completed window does not fit because the submitted measurements were incorrect, OpenUp® will try to resell it at a discount.

The amount recovered from the sale will be credited toward the cost of a correctly sized replacement window.

Shipping to Santa Monica in 4–6 Weeks

OpenUp® windows normally ship within 4–6 weeks, regardless of size.

All windows are built, assembled, and shipped from the company’s manufacturing facility in Upstate New York, USA.

Windows are shipped by freight with tailgate delivery. People must be available at the job site to unload the window from the tailgate and move it to the required location
